MP Aoun: Those supporting the 1960 electoral law committed the Al-Jabal crimes

Change and Reform Bloc leader MP Michel Aoun said Tuesday that "the other party" dealt with Christians in Lebanon as though they were “leftovers” following the inking of the Taef Agreement.        

Following the Bloc’s weekly meeting held in Rabieh, MP Aoun said that the 2000 electoral law was the most heinous law to govern the elections in Lebanon, adding that it was not amended for the 2005 elections for the sole reason of reaping similar results to previous polls.                    

“After a long battle in 2009, we were able, by signing the Doha Agreement, to regain some of the Christian seats; however, until now political factions did not agree upon an electoral law that respects the constitution and the national reconciliation charter,” MP Aoun said.                 

MP Aoun then reiterated the 'validity' of the Orthodox Gathering’s electoral draft law, saying that it respects the representation of all parties in Lebanon. He added, “those who say this draft law affects co-existence while supporting to the 1960 electoral law are those who committed the Al-Jabal crimes,” he said in reference to the National Struggle Front leader MP Walid Jumblatt.                    

"The Orthodox Gathering’s electoral draft is the only draft law that should be voted for since it was agreed upon during the electoral subcommittee’s meetings."
                 
Aoun then reiterated his stance against the extension of the mandate of any authority or leader.                         

As for comments targeting Caretaker Energy Minister Gebran Bassil and the book written as a response to “Al ibra' Al Mustahil" (Impossible Exoneration), Aoun said that the image Change and Reform bloc is being targeted.               

“I signed today a draft law that stipulates the establishment of a special court for financial crimes, let them vote for it, and we will face the 'other party' at court,” MP Aoun concluded.
